## Deployment

Ledgerscope, the audit-log viewer for the Quillbank platform, deploys as a single stateless container behind the internal proxy. Always deploy to the staging ring first and verify that the retention banner renders before promoting. Rollbacks are safe at any point because the viewer never writes to the log store. Before starting the container, confirm it is running with the following configuration values.

service settings:
oliath:
  log_level: debug
  metrics_host: metrics.oliath.zemvarsys.internal
  pool_size: 8

Q: The Tillgate payments integration tests keep flaking on the settlement step — do I hold the release? A: Usually no. Rerun the suite once; the flake is a known race in the mock ledger. If it fails twice, escalate and unlock the quarantine branch, which requires the recovery passphrase noted just below this entry.

vault phrase of kajef-tafog = wenox-briix

Hey there,

Welcome to the Lanternfish on-call rotation! Quick heads-up about the CSV import wizard: it's the flakiest part of the admin console, mostly because customers upload files with odd encodings. If an import hangs past ten minutes, don't restart the worker blindly — check the staging queue depth first, or you'll duplicate rows. Most of what you need is written down already. The full troubleshooting guide lives on our internal wiki page.

Cheers,
Marit

runbook for tagug-hafog: https://jira.lumiclabs.internal/projects/pages/pages/9773c0d8

## Onboarding: SquatSniff Scanner

Welcome aboard! SquatSniff is our typo-squatting package scanner — it watches the Brambleworks internal registry and flags lookalike package names before anyone installs them. We demo new detection rules at the weekly eng sync, so skim the rule backlog beforehand. Day-to-day it runs itself; your job is mostly triaging flagged packages and tuning the edit-distance thresholds. If the scanner's quarantine vault ever locks up after a crashed run, you can reopen it with the recovery passphrase below.

recovery phrase for fajeg-kawep: druix-gorius-briax-ulaeth-fraox-lammir-pelox-jormir-pelwyn-julir